Stanford’s aluminum battery fully charges in just one minute

Lithium-ion batteries have been a boon for the modern world — they’ve replaced the heavier, single-use alkaline type in everything from wristwatches to jumbo jets. Unfortunately, these rechargeable cells are already struggling to keep up with our ever-increasing energy needs. But a new type of aluminum-ion battery developed at Stanford University is not only less explode-y than lithium, it can also be built at fraction of the price and recharges completely in just over a minute . Best of all, “our new battery won’t catch fire, even if you drill through it, ” Stanford chemistry professor Dai Hongjie boasted in a recent release . Unlike earlier aluminum batteries, which generally failed after only about 100 recharge cycles, Stanford’s prototype can cycle more than 7, 500 times without any capacity loss — 7.5 times longer than your average li-ion. The aluminum-ion cell isn’t perfect (yet) as it can only produce about 2 volts, far less than the 3.6V that lithium-ion an muster. Plus aluminum cells only carry 40 watts of electricity per kilogram compared to lithium’s 100 to 206 W/kg energy density. “Improving the cathode material could eventually increase the voltage and energy density, ” said Dai. “Otherwise, our battery has everything else you’d dream that a battery should have: inexpensive electrodes, good safety, high-speed charging, flexibility and long cycle life. Here’s how YouTube is making it easier to watch 4K video

It’s one thing to find 4K video , but it’s another thing to play it — the bandwidth needed to play high-quality 4K video could easily crush many home internet connections, let alone your mobile service. YouTube isn’t taking that challenge lying down, though. As the service explains, it has been encoding many videos in its newer VP9 format in recent months to make 4K more viable and improve the picture you see. The codec uses as little as half the bandwidth as the H.264 standard you see on many parts of the web, even as it bumps up the image quality by prioritizing sharp features and taking into account fast-moving elements in the footage, like water spray. The result is video that not only starts playing sooner (since it spends less time buffering), but runs at resolutions that your connection might not otherwise handle. Even if your internet access isn’t up to handling 4K, this could still make the difference between watching in HD versus blocky standard definition. The real question is whether or not your favorite apps and devices can handle it. Chrome, Firefox and a lot of recent hardware (such as the Galaxy S6 ) have native support, but there’s no guarantee that it’ll be ubiquitous — not with the industry’s H.265 standard competing for attention, anyway. Dell support software gets flagged by antivirus program

Diagnostic software preinstalled on many Dell computers is now being flagged as a potentially unwanted program by antivirus program Malwarebytes following the discovery of a vulnerability that allows attackers to remotely execute malicious code on older versions. The application known as Dell System Detect failed to validate code before downloading and running it, according to a report published last month by researcher Tom Forbes. Because the program starts itself automatically, a malicious hacker could use it to infect vulnerable machines by luring users to a booby-trapped website. According to researchers with AV provider F-Secure , the malicious website need only have contained the string “dell” somewhere in its domain name to exploit the weakness. www.notreallydell.com was just one example of a site that would have worked. Dell released an update in response to Forbes’s report, but even then, users remained vulnerable. That’s because the updated program still accepted downloads from malicious sites that had a subdomain with “dell” in it, for instance, a.dell.fakesite.ownedbythebadguys.com. New York woman can send divorce papers via Facebook

A New York County Supreme Court judge ruled that 26-year-old nurse Ellanora Baidoo can serve divorce papers  (PDF) to her soon-to-be ex-husband, Victor Sena Blood-Dzraku, via Facebook. The ruling is one of the first of its kind, and it comes at a time when even standard e-mail is still not “statutorily authorized” as a primary means of service, the judge wrote. A number of courts have allowed plaintiffs to use Facebook as supplemental means of service since at least 2013, but Baidoo has requested that the social media service be the primary and only means of telling Blood-Dzraku that she wants a divorce. The circumstances for the decision are unique, however. As the New York Daily News reported , Baidoo and Blood-Dzraku, both Ghanaian, were married in a civil service in 2009, but when Blood-Dzraku refused to marry in a traditional Ghanaian wedding ceremony, the relationship ended. US NAVY Sonar/Lidar Editing Software Released To the World

New submitter PFMABE writes The Naval Oceanographic Office (NAVO) has spent 16 years developing the Pure File Magic Area Based Editor (PFMABE) software suite to edit the huge volumes of lidar and sonar data they collect every year. In accordance with 17 USC 105, copyright protection is not available to any work of the US government. Originally developed to run on RedHat OS with network distributed storage, it has been migrated to Windows 7.
